EFNEP stands for the Expanded Food and Nutrition Education Program. It's a USDA program that provides nutrition education to low-income families and youth. “Just like butterflies, bees undergo metamorphosis. They hatch from eggs into worm-like larvae and eat pollen and nectar until they are large enough to pupate. The Community Nutrition, Health and Food Systems program delivers applied research and extension focused on improving nutrition security, health equity, and food systems in the East Bay. The Urban Integrated Pest Management (IPM) program focuses on developing and delivering science-based strategies to manage pests in urban environments while minimizing risks to human health and the environment. The Human-Wildlife Interactions program focuses on reducing conflicts between people, pets, livestock, and local wildlife across the Bay Area.
